I believe I mentioned zombies the other day. Well, I had been looking for another hosting site for my "blahg" which I had planned to rename Gunning For Zombies. This site only costs me $9 a month to run but I was checking around for free sites. I looked at the popular ones and none of them were really to my satisfaction. Sigh. Anyway, I was looking for zombie images and ran across The Walking Dead by Robert Kirkman and Tony Moore. I loved the cover art so much I looked into Tony Moore's illustrations and noticed one that looked familiar. I had seen that drawing somewhere before, but where? I looked around Tony's site some more and read a bit of his bio.. As he puts it "I'm a small-town guy from Kentucky." To use the parlance of my medium, OMG. I met Tony's mother when I was working for Landmark Communications. She showed me that same drawing and talked proudly, as any mother would, about her son! Ah, what a small world!
I don't really know what my recent obsession with zombies is all about. I've never been a big fan of horror films, comics, women....but between the art and concept of the story, I'm dying (couldn't resist) to get the trade paperback: commonly called a graphic novel. I like the idea of blasting the re-animated, especially when I'm strolling amongst them in Wal-Mart.
